Amazing Stories is an American anthology television series created by Steven Spielberg that originally ran on NBC in the United States from September 29, 1985, to April 10, 1987. The series was Spielberg's foray into television, allowing him to bring the cinematic magic of his films like E.T. and Raiders of the Lost Ark to the small screen on a weekly basis. The show's name was a direct homage to Amazing Stories , the first dedicated science fiction magazine created by Hugo Gernsback in April 1926, a publication that inspired Spielberg himself.

The directors' chair was even more impressive. Spielberg himself was hands-on, directing several episodes and overseeing the entire season. He recruited his famous friends, resulting in episodes directed by , Martin Scorsese , and Robert Zemeckis . The legendary composer John Williams provided the iconic theme music, giving the series an immediate cinematic feel. With a lineup like this, it’s no wonder the show felt more like a weekly movie than a standard television program.
Spielberg served as the executive producer, developed many of the story treatments, and even directed two episodes himself. The budget was legendary for its time, reportedly costing upwards of $1 million per episode. This capital allowed the production team to employ cutting-edge special effects, orchestral scores, and top-tier Hollywood talent that television networks simply could not afford at the time.
